Kendra + Ross

married Sept. 14, 2019

A wedding by the water is always so special, and Kendra and Ross’s big day was no exception. This sweet couple said their I Dos on property Kendra’s family owns that overlooks Lake Cumberland. There were about 75 people there, with a shimmering view of Conley Bottom Marina in the distance. Talk about making my work easy!

Kendra and Ross come from super-close families, and, earlier in the day, we did a First Look with Kendra’s mom and dad. When she walked out in her dress, they turned around and immediately started crying. It was a really sweet moment.

The actual ceremony was also heartfelt and beautiful. In AUGUST, I did Kendra and Ross’s engagement shoot, and they told me then that their beloved golden retriever Remi was going to be part of the ceremony. After Kendra appeared at the end of the aisle on her dad’s arm, Remi approached them and took the ring box from her dad and carried it to the alter. What a neat touch and what a smart dog! Everyone loved that part.

The reception was at Kendra’s parents’ farmhouse — which had an upstairs balcony that ringed above the whole living area below — and everything had been decorated by their families. They set up the dance floor in the garage, which was done up with lanterns and drapery and looked amazing. That dance floor stayed busy — the bridal party kept dancing until literally the D.J. left. Ha! They were a fun group.

Outside, they had a bonfire, complete with s’mores, and they also served a popcorn bar (fun!) and good, down home barbecue from Sonny’s.

We incorporated a new feature in this shoot that ended up being a big hit. At Kendra’s request, every picture I took showed up on a big screen that we moved around as the wedding progressed. My camera has WIFI so I was able to link to my iPad, which we linked to the screen. So when I took pictures, they would flash up on the screen and everyone could see them. Kendra said it was so neat to look back at her pictures after everyone had gone home.

The night ended with everyone holding sparklers as Kendra and Ross made their exit. It was the perfect end to a perfect, sweet day. Thanks, Kendra and Ross, for letting me be part of it.
